Perancangan Sistem Informasi Penanganan Service Komputer Berbasis Web (Sirespuwan) Fernando B Siahaan; Bismar Jati Sakti; Khairul Anwar; Muhammad Baldin Fajrind; Riswandi Ishak
Jurnal INSAN: Journal of Information System Management Innovation Vol. 1 No. 1 (2021): Juni 2021
Publisher : LPPM Universitas Bina Sarana Informatika

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(760.047 KB) | DOI: 10.31294/jinsan.v1i1.347

Abstract

Penanganan kerusakan komputer membutuhan waktu yang lama membuat pekerjaan menjadi terganggu dan membutuhkan teknisi sebagai IT yang mampu menangani permasaahan sebagai solusi. Tujuan penlitian ini adalah merancang sistem informasi berbasis web untuk menangani kerusakan komputer sehingga dapat membantu pekerjaan pengguna  Metode yang digunakan pada penelitian ini adalah waterfall yang terdiri dari analisis kebutuhan, perancangan web, pengkodean dengan menggunakan pemrogaraman PHP dan proses testing sebagai pengujian web. Diagram usecase yang mendeskripsikan kegiatan aktor-aktor yang terlibat pada sistem, pengkodean program php dan tampilan web seperti pengisian formulir komplain yang dilakukan oleh user atau pengguna, status dari komplain yang diajukan yang terdiri dari dua yaitu proses dan close. Status proses artinya sedang dikerjakan sedangkan close artinya komputer suda selesai ditangani dan dapat dipakai kembali. Kesimpulan peneitian ini perancagnan siste informasi kerusakan komputer berbasis web mempercepat proses penanganan dari permasalahan komputer pengguna.
Analisis Keamanan Sistem Informasi Recruitment Menggunakan Metode Failure Mode And Effect Analysis (FMEA) Studi Kasus PT ABC Felix Wuryo Handono; Syaiful Anwar; Fernando B Siahaan
INTECOMS: Journal of Information Technology and Computer Science Vol 6 No 2 (2023): INTECOMS: Journal of Information Technology and Computer Science
Publisher : Institut Penelitian Matematika, Komputer, Keperawatan, Pendidikan dan Ekonomi (IPM2KPE)

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.31539/intecoms.v6i2.6817

Abstract

Seiring berkembangnya teknologi, kini banyak kegiatan yang mulai menggunakan sistem otomatis untuk dapat mempermudah pekerjaan. Salah satunya sistem aplikasi recruitment yang dibuat dengan tujuan mempermudah pekerjaan. Kemudian masalah yang muncul adalah apakah sistem yang telah dibuat sudah cukup aman sehingga tidak memiliki dampak kerugian. Analisis keamanan Sistem Informasi menggunakan metode FMEA (Failure Mode And Effect Analysis). Dari hasil analisis didapat bahwa system recruitment masih memiliki celah yang sangat besar hingga dapat mengganggu layanan sampai pada kebocoran data yang dapat merugikan perusahan.
Prediction of Customer Creditworthiness with the C4.5 Algorithm at PT Menara Indonesia Company Dhoni Hanif Supriyadi; Siahaan, Fernando B; Anwar, Syaiful; W Handono, Felix
JSAI (Journal Scientific and Applied Informatics) Vol 7 No 3 (2024): November
Publisher : Fakultas Teknik Universitas Muhammadiyah Bengkulu

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.36085/jsai.v7i3.7237

Abstract

Customer credit assessment is still carried out using traditional methods that are time-consuming and less accurate. This is evidenced by the fact that there are still customers with problematic credit who pass the loan application process. To address this issue, this research aims to develop a method using the C4.5 algorithm. The purpose of this research is to improve the efficiency and effectiveness of the company’s debt collection process. This research uses customer data from PT Menara Indonesia, which has credit loans. The data includes seven independent variables: net income, loan amount, credit score, number of arrears, tenure, assets, and loan age, as well as one dependent variable, namely credit risk. The C4.5 algorithm is applied to build a customer credit repayment prediction model. This model is tested using the k-fold cross-validation method with k = 10. The test results show that the C4.5 model has excellent performance, with an accuracy of 99.70%, precision of 99.25%, recall of 98.52%, and an F1-score of 98.88%. The advantage of this method is its ability to provide highly accurate predictions, thereby helping the company identify high-risk customers and improve the overall debt collection process
Simple Additive Weigthing (SAW) Untuk Pemberian Reward Kepada Karyawan Pada PT. CAHAYA KASIH ANUGRAH Siahaan, Fernando B
JSAI (Journal Scientific and Applied Informatics) Vol 3 No 3 (2020): November
Publisher : Fakultas Teknik Universitas Muhammadiyah Bengkulu

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.36085/jsai.v3i3.1072

Abstract

Reward is a form of appreciation given by the company to its employees for the achievements given in a certain period, this gift is a form of motivation to all employees to show their performance at the company. The problem is that there is no system for conducting an assessment because it is still manual, a decision support system is needed to determine employee performance appraisals based on criteria set by the company. Simple additive weighting is the best method to perform weighted summation of the performance rating of each alternative on the attribute. The purpose of this study was to determine the assessment of the criteria for the best employees to receive rewards using simple additive weighting. In the discussion, it is explained that the criteria for evaluating employee performance consist of competence, responsibility, behavior, cooperation and discipline. The conclusion is that the best employees are Brother Fredy's after adding the preference values of each leader, namely 1.46, 1.53 and 1.58 with a total value of 4.57, this assessment follows the criteria set by the company for all its employees.
